What Is iAccess? Beyond the Login Screen
iAccess isn’t just a login tool—it’s a holistic approach to digital efficiency. Think of it as a universal remote for your online life, integrating everything from exam portals (like the Civil Service Exam) to cloud storage. For educators, it’s particularly transformative. One teacher I coached reduced her grading time by 30% by using iAccess to sync student submissions across devices. Here’s what sets it apart:
- Single Sign-On (SSO): One credential for multiple platforms
- Cross-Device Sync: Start on your phone, finish on your laptop
- Customizable Dashboards: Prioritize tools like PRC licensure portals

Common iAccess Mistakes (And How to Avoid Them)
Even powerful tools backfire if misused. During my workshops, I’ve seen three recurring pitfalls:
- Overloading Dashboards: Clutter defeats the purpose. Limit widgets to daily essentials like LPT requirements trackers.
- Ignoring Security: SSO convenience requires robust passwords. Use phrases like “PurpleMath2024!” instead of “12345”.
- Underutilizing Mobile: 80% of iAccess users don’t know its mobile app sends deadline alerts via SMS.
Remember: iAccess is a scaffold, not a crutch. Pair it with time management strategies for maximum impact.
